首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

为什么colgroup/col在Chrome中不起作用

为什么 colgroup/col 在 Chrome 中不起作用

colgroupcol 是 HTML 表格中用于定义表格列和行的标签,它们在 Chrome 中不起作用。这主要是因为 Chrome 对这些标签的处理方式与其他浏览器不同,导致它们无法正常工作。

原因

  1. Chrome 不支持 colgroupcolspan 属性 Chrome 对 colgroupcolspan 属性不支持,即使你试图通过 CSS 或 JavaScript 更改它们的宽度。因此,将 span 属性添加到这些标签中无法让它们在 Chrome 中正常工作。
  2. Chrome 中的表格呈现与 HTML 语义不一致 在 Chrome 中,表格的呈现方式与 HTML 语义不一致。<colgroup><col> 标签不仅用于定义表格的列和行,还可以用于按语义分组表格元素。然而,Chrome 将这些标签视为表格的额外结构,而不是其语义分组。这导致 HTML 表格的呈现不符合预期。

解决方案

为了在 Chrome 中使用 colgroupcol 标签,你需要使用其他方法来控制表格的列和行。以下是一些替代方案:

  1. 使用 CSS 样式表 使用 CSS 样式表添加样式,如 display: flexflex-direction: column,可让表格的列和行根据需要进行排序。
  2. 使用 JavaScript 使用 JavaScript 为表格添加列和行,例如使用 createElement 方法创建 <col><colgroup> 标签,然后使用 insertRowinsertColumn 方法将它们插入到表格中。
  3. 使用 HTML 5 的新表格特性 HTML 5 引入了一些新的表格特性,如 headerfooterrow 标签,以及 col 属性的 span 属性。使用这些新特性可以更轻松地控制表格的列和行。

总之,由于历史原因和 Chrome 对 colgroupcol 标签的不支持,这些标签在 Chrome 中无法正常工作。替代方案包括使用 CSS 样式表或 JavaScript,或者尝试使用 HTML 5 的新表格特性。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Chrome DevTools 调试 JavaScript

    函数断点 由浅入深说一说怎么样 Chrome DevTools 调试 JavaScript。 一、案发现场 为了方便理解,我写了一个小demo。...点击打开demo; num1输入6; num2输入9; 点击 num1+num2,按钮下方的标签显示 69,结果应为 15,这就是我们需要断点调试找出的 BUG 。 ?...网址包含字符串模式时 事件侦听器 触发 click 等事件后运行的代码 异常 引发已捕获或未捕获异常的代码行 函数 任何时候调用特定函数时 1....debugger 代码调用 debugger 可在该行暂停。 此操作相当于使用代码行断点,只是此断点是代码设置,而不是 DevTools 界面设置。...debug() 相当于第一行函数设置代码行断点。

    4.9K20

    Chrome与Flash说再见

    三年前,80%的桌面 Chrome 用户每天都会访问一个使用 Flash 的网站。今天使用率仅为 17%并且继续下降。...它们也更安全,因此您可以购物,银行业务或阅读敏感文档时更安全。它们还适用于移动设备和桌面设备,因此您可以随时随地访问自己喜爱的网站。...这些开放式网络技术成为 Chrome 去年年底的默认体验,当时网站开始需要您的许可才能运行 Flash。...Chrome 将在未来几年内继续淘汰 Flash,首先要求您在更多情况下允许运行 Flash,并最终默认情况下禁用 Flash。到 2020 年底,我们将完全从 Chrome 移除 Flash。...如果站点迁移到打开 Web 标准,除了您将不再看到该站点上运行 Flash 的提示之外,您不应该注意到太多差异。

    1K00

    Edge安装Chrome扩展程序

    商店安装扩展程序 打开https://zhaoolee.gitbooks.io/chrome/content/ 寻找自己喜欢的扩展程序, 文章底部获取地址并安装, markdown here具体使用方法和安装链接...: https://zhaoolee.gitbooks.io/chrome/content/001-markdownyi-jian-zhuan-huan-523022-fu-wen-ben-ge-5f0f22....html 小结 Edge可以安装绝大多数Chrome商店的扩展, 但Chrome的谷歌开发App程序, 类似Secure Shell App, 目前是无法安装的, 新版Edge使用了...Chrome的Chromium内核, 可以兼容安装Chrome生态的各种应用程序,为Edge未来的发展带来了无限可能~ 谷粒-Chrome插件英雄榜 本文属于谷粒-Chrome...插件英雄榜文集的一部分, 为了集合更多的程序员和工具爱好者, 将谷粒-Chrome插件英雄榜维护下去, 我已将谷粒-Chrome插件英雄榜 文集的所有内容托管到Github, 项目地址https://github.com

    3K40

    表格边框你知多少

    非 第一行发生冲突时,两个冲突单元格的左上角和右上角以及冲突边的上角都存在问题     c)从table2、table3、table4可以看出,当outset 与 inset冲突且表格 非 第一行发生冲突时...,当outset 与 inset冲突且表格第一行发生冲突时,两个冲突单元格的左上角和右上角以及冲突边的上角都存在问题     c)从table2、table4、table5可以看出,当outset...1、水平方向上:当两个单元格只存在颜色不一致的情况下,冲突边界渲染的样式与direction(tr上设置该属性chrome有效,在其他浏览器上设置无任何效果)有关。...下,ridge和inset渲染是一样的,groove和outset渲染是一样的;         b)chrome下,当outset 与 inset冲突且表格第一行发生冲突时,outset ==>...="width:22%;">

    3.6K50

    List.append() Python 不起作用,该怎么解决?

    Python ,我们通常使用 List.append() 方法向列表末尾添加元素。然而,某些情况下,你可能会遇到 List.append() 方法不起作用的问题。...问题描述虽然 List.append() 方法通常在 Python 运行良好,但在某些情况下,它可能无法正常工作。以下是一些可能导致 List.append() 方法不起作用的情况:1....变量重新赋值 Python ,列表是可变对象,也就是说,它们可以通过引用进行修改。...列表作为函数参数另一个导致 List.append() 方法不起作用的常见情况是将列表作为函数的参数传递。 Python ,函数参数传递是通过对象引用实现的。...结论List.append() 方法 Python 通常是一个方便且常用的方法,用于向列表末尾添加元素。然而,当遇到某些情况时,它可能不起作用

    2.5K20

    表格边框你知多少

    非 第一行发生冲突时,两个冲突单元格的左上角和右上角以及冲突边的上角都存在问题 c)从table2、table3、table4可以看出,当outset 与 inset冲突且表格 非 第一行发生冲突时...,当outset 与 inset冲突且表格第一行发生冲突时,两个冲突单元格的左上角和右上角以及冲突边的上角都存在问题 c)从table2、table4、table5可以看出,当outset...,冲突边界渲染的样式与direction(tr上设置该属性chrome有效,在其他浏览器上设置无任何效果)有关。...下,ridge和inset渲染是一样的,groove和outset渲染是一样的; b)chrome下,当outset 与 inset冲突且表格第一行发生冲突时,outset ==>..."width:22%;">

    1.4K60

    【CSS3 理论知识】表格边框(table-border)你知多少???

    非 第一行发生冲突时,两个冲突单元格的左上角和右上角以及冲突边的上角都存在问题     c)从table2、table3、table4可以看出,当outset 与 inset冲突且表格 非 第一行发生冲突时...,当outset 与 inset冲突且表格第一行发生冲突时,两个冲突单元格的左上角和右上角以及冲突边的上角都存在问题     c)从table2、table4、table5可以看出,当outset...:当两个单元格只存在颜色不一致的情况下,冲突边界渲染的样式与direction(tr上设置该属性chrome有效,在其他浏览器上设置无任何效果)有关。...下,ridge和inset渲染是一样的,groove和outset渲染是一样的;         b)chrome下,当outset 与 inset冲突且表格第一行发生冲突时,outset ==>...>

    3.2K60

    表格行与列边框样式处理的原理分析及实战应用

    最近需求中有用到table,并在做需求的过程遇到table border的问题,空余的时间把遇到的问题进行探索一番,收获颇多,特此分享; 废话不多说,直接上干货!...非 第一行发生冲突时,两个冲突单元格的左上角和右上角以及冲突边的上角都存在问题 c)从table2、table3、table4可以看出,当outset 与 inset冲突且表格 非 第一行发生冲突时...则边框会,溢出垂直方向上不会发生溢出情况,溢出的边框不会占用文本流的空间 另外发现一些兼容性问题: 水平方向上:当两个单元格只存在颜色不一致的情况下,冲突边界渲染的样式与direction(tr上设置该属性chrome...渲染是一样的,groove和outset渲染是一样的; b)chrome下,当outset 与 inset冲突且表格第一行发生冲突时,outset ==> groove, inset ==> ridge...style="width:22%;">

    5.1K10

    Chrome、FFswf处理的问题小记

    这个坑最早的时候是08年10月份左右,做网页整蛊交互的时候遇到过。...那时候还没有chrome,所以ff会遇到这个问题,IE下不会。...由于最近很长的时候已经将重心转到flash相关的开发上,所以对于网页遇到的一些问题,我能不过问都不会去仔细看。...--透明,设置后游戏有些模块操作中会受影响),而当处理完操作后,会再将游戏显示出来(block),然后看到游戏重新加载了,IE下没有发现此问题,chrome百分百重现此问题。...出现此问题的原因,以前查过相关资源,好像是说ff和chrome这一类的浏览器,加载和渲染flash的时候使用了延后处理的技术,对flash的支持也没有像IE那样好。

    1.6K30

    Python爬虫之chrome爬虫的使用

    chrome浏览器使用方法介绍 学习目标 了解 新建隐身窗口的目的 了解 chromenetwork的使用 了解 寻找登录接口的方法 ---- 1 新建隐身窗口 浏览器中直接打开网站,会自动带上之前网站时保存的...cookie,但是爬虫首次获取页面是没有携带cookie的,这种情况如何解决呢?...使用隐身窗口,首次打开网站,不会带上cookie,能够观察页面的获取情况,包括对方服务器如何设置cookie本地 ? 2 chromenetwork的更多功能 ?...2.2 filter过滤 url地址很多的时候,可以filter输入部分url地址,对所有的url地址起到一定的过滤效果,具体位置在上面第二幅图中的2的位置 2.3 观察特定种类的请求 在上面第二幅图中的...chrome的network,perserve log选项能够页面发生跳转之后任然能够观察之前的请求 确定登录的地址有两种方法: 寻找from表单action的url地址 通过抓包获取

    1.8K21

    5.HTML表格列表标签元素介绍

    (后续会介绍) 温馨提示: HTML 与 XHTML 之间的差异: HTML 4.01 ,table 元素的 “align” 和 “bgcolor” 属性是不被赞成使用的, XHTML 1.0...scope:枚举属性定义了表头元素 (定义) 关联的单元格。 row: 表头关联一行中所有的单元格。 col: 表头关联一列中所有的单元格。...标签 描述: HTML 的 表格列组(Column Group )标签用来定义表的一组列表。...col 标签 描述: HTML 元素 定义表格的列,并用于定义所有公共单元格上的公共语义, 它通常位于 元素内。 属性: 与 colgroup 标签类似。...与col标签图 温馨提示: [] : 如果您希望 colgroup 内部为每个列规定不同的属性值时,请使用此元素。

    1.5K30

    搭建乌云漏洞库+知识库

    乍一看乌云事件2年多了,而升级还没有恢复为原本的页面。...1CZVZxdHzl7L8y3dGWN-aOQ 提取码:uuuo 漏洞库 链接:https://pan.baidu.com/s/1LGSwDmVwtlffyM8I-1hQzw 提取码:8duw 步骤 漏洞库 1.将漏洞库的...wooyun目录下所有文件移入mysql的data目录,然后查看数据库是否存在名称为wooyun的数据库库和bugs、whitehats的数据表 mysql> SHOW DATABASES; +---...sec) 2.更改bugs\conn.php的内容为你数据库信息 3.访问查看查看是否正常,如页面显示报错信息,删掉那一行即可 知识库 知识库均为静态内容,为了方便浏览,写了个python脚本插入数据库 wooyun...>         乌云知识库               <meta content="IE=edge,<em>chrome</em>

    3.3K20
    领券